Bioactivity | Perindoprilat-d3 disodium is deuterated labeled Perindoprilat (HY-B1433). Perindoprilat (S 9780) is an angiotensin-conver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itor with the IC50 value ranging from 1.5 to 3.2 nM. Perindoprilat can be used in hypertension research[1][2]. |

In Vivo | Perindoprilat (oral gavage; 1.5 mg/kg; once daily; 7 d) treatment improves cardiac function in mice with acute myocardial infarction and reduces the number of apoptotic myocardial cells[5].Perindoprilat (oral gavage; 1.5 mg/kg; once daily; 7 d) treatment reduces the expression levels of myocardial Bax and Bcl-2 in infarction zones of mice with acute myocardial infarction[5].Perindoprilat (oral gavage; 1.5 mg/kg; once daily; 7 d) treatment lowers the expression of myocardial TLR4/NF-κB in infarction zones in mice with acute myocardial infarction[5].
